  About us  

The RAF (Royal Air Forces) Association has a clear objective: to help sustain a resilient and empowered RAF community. Through our sector-leading welfare and wellbeing services, we offer a wide range of support to serving personnel, veterans and their families. With thousands of members and supporters across the UK and further afield, plus hundreds of dedicated employees and volunteers, we have the network and experience needed for a personal one-to-one approach. We work together to make sure no one is ever left behind.

  About the role  

This newly established role offers an exciting opportunity to shape the future of major donor fundraising at the RAF Association. As Major Donor Manager, you will lead the creation and delivery of a pioneering programme designed to attract and nurture high-value supporters. With full ownership of the strategy, you will play a pivotal role in identifying, cultivating, soliciting, and stewarding major donors during this crucial launch phase. Acting as a passionate advocate for major giving, you will build authentic, two-way relationships with donors and key stakeholders. Collaborating closely with colleagues across Partnerships & Events, Marketing, Fundraising, and Trading, you will help drive the Association’s fundraising ambitions and advance its mission to provide vital support to the RAF community. 

Primary responsibilities 

  • Lead the development and delivery of a strategic, sustainable major donor fundraising programme. 

  • Identify, research, and build a strong pipeline of prospective major donors, focusing on gifts of six and seven figure gifts. 

  • Personally manage a portfolio of high-value donors, overseeing cultivation, solicitation, and stewardship to secure one-off and multi-year gifts. 

  • Develop tailored engagement plans to ensure donors feel valued and connected to the impact of their support. 

  • Create compelling, personalised proposals, communications, and impact reports to inspire and retain support. 

  • Plan and deliver major donor cultivation events in partnership with the Events Manager. 

  • Represent the Association at external events to build relationships and raise the profile of major giving. 

  • Be accountable for achieving a personal annual income target.

About you  

Educated to degree level or with considerable equivalent experience, you will have proven track record in securing, managing, and growing high-value donor relationships. You will be a strategic thinker with experience designing and delivering fundraising strategies at a senior level. You will need to demonstrate experience in building and managing prospect pipelines, conducting due diligence, risk assessments and managing donor agreements along with a strong understanding of fundraising legislation and best practice. We need you to be a confident networker with exceptional written and verbal communication skills to enable you to craft and deliver compelling, tailored proposals and pitches.You will need to be able to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, target-driven environment. Due to the nature of the role, the Major Donor Manager will represent the RAF Association at prestigious briefings and events which will require occasional travel and overnight stays.
